Abstract

This report, prepared by the Monitoring and Assessment Research Centre with support from the United Nations Environment Programme and Rockefeller Foundation, provides an in-depth analysis of the atmospheric pathways and impacts of sulphur compounds. Focusing on regional-to-continental scales, it examines the transport, transformation, and deposition of sulphur dioxide (SO₂) and sulphates, highlighting their significant role in environmental issues such as acid precipitation, ecosystem damage, and potential climate effects. The document reviews global and regional sulphur budgets, emphasizing the dominance of man-made emissions in industrialized areas and their far-reaching consequences. It also evaluates current monitoring programs and modeling techniques, identifying gaps in knowledge and proposing future research directions to better understand and mitigate sulphur pollution.
